Products
96SEO 2025-06-11 07:18 1
容器化手艺已经成为了一种主流的部署方式。MinIO,作为一款流行的对象存储解决方案,同样能借助容器化手艺实现飞迅速、便捷的部署。本文将深厚入探讨怎么在Linux周围下轻巧松实现MinIO的容器化部署。
MinIO是一个高大性能、可 的对象存储服务器,支持与Amazon S3兼容的API。它具有以下特点:
容器化手艺是实现MinIO飞迅速部署的关键。Docker和Kubernetes是当前最流行的容器化平台。
在Linux周围下确保已安装Docker和Kubernetes。
从Docker Hub拉取MinIO的官方镜像。
docker pull minio/minio
创建一个Kubernetes配置文件,内容如下:
apiVersion: apps/v1
kind: Deployment
metadata:
name: minio
spec:
replicas: 1
selector:
matchLabels:
app: minio
template:
metadata:
labels:
app: minio
spec:
containers:
- name: minio
image: minio/minio
ports:
- containerPort: 9000
volumeMounts:
- name: data
mountPath: /data
---ap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: minio-pvc
spec:
accessModes:
- "ReadWriteOnce"
resources:
requests:
storage: 1Gi
用kubectl命令应用配置文件。
kubectl apply -f minio-deployment.yaml
通过以上步骤,您能在Linux周围下轻巧松实现MinIO的容器化部署。借助Docker和Kubernetes等容器化手艺,MinIO的部署和管理将变得更加轻巧松、高大效。
Demand feedback